LSEG, a global financial markets leader, seeks an exceptional researcher to lead our quantitative equity and funds research programs from New York. The role oversees StarMine equity models, risk management, production integration, and directs a team in New York and Bucharest, collaborating with proposition, product and engineering.
You will set publication agendas, advance methodologies for mutual funds, ETFs, and other funds, and engage with clients to expand the brand footprint.
We are seeking an exceptional researcher for dual responsibilities to lead our quantitative equity and funds research programs. This is a team leads role reporting into the Head of Analytics Research.
This individual will be responsible for taking ownership of the StarMine suite of equity models, modernizing the existing model estate, building the next generation of equity models along the model development lifecycle, leading equity thought leadership and outreach to clients and prospects, engaging with model risk management and model validation, establishing protocols for the research component of production support, and recruiting and leading a direct report in New York City and the Bucharest based Machine Learning / Econometric support team as well as collaborating with proposition, product, and engineering.
In addition, this individual will lead our global funds fundamental and methodology research team for Lipper and should possess extensive knowledge around mutual funds, closed‑end funds (CEFs), exchange‑traded funds (ETFs), hedge funds, domestic retirement funds, pension funds, and insurance products. This individual will set the publication agenda, oversee creation of thought leadership content, and oversee the creation and refinement of research methodologies including fund rankings and classifications.
LSEG is committed to offering competitive Compensation and Benefits. The anticipated base salary for this position is $208,000 - $346,800. Please be aware base salary ranges may vary by geographic location, city and state. In addition to our offered base salary, this role is eligible for our Annual Incentive Plan (AIP or bonus plan). Target AIP rates will be commensurate with role level and posted career stage. Individual salary will be reflective of job related knowledge, skills and equivalent experience. LSEG roles (excluding internships and part-time roles of less than 20 hours per week) are typically eligible for inclusion in our LSEG Benefits program, which includes Annual Wellness Allowance, Paid time‑off, Medical, Dental, Vision, Flex Spending & Health Savings Options, Prescription Drug plan, 401(K) Savings Plan and Company match, basic life insurance, disability benefits, emergency backup dependent care, adoption assistance, commuter assistance, etc.
